Instructional Materials Resource List
This is a resource guide for some of the learning moments that occurred during the Instructional Materials class for the Media Specialist track of the Plymouth State University MEd degree. My co-worker Joann Guilmet and I were invited to present a variety of new educational technologies that our new librarian/media specialists will be encountering in their field.
